Anyone know where I could get a cargo blind for a TL wagon? Does the blind from an earlier 3rd gen fit the same?
I'm carrying our 8 month old around these days and have realised that any stuff in the back of the wagon is a real hazard in an accident.

Wreckers/out of a vehicle that has one is pretty much your only choice.. Mitsubishi no longer sells them new.
Earlier 3rd gens should fit but will probably be a different colour (they came in grey, black and possibly beige)
Maybe consider a cargo barrier if you think flying objects will be an issue - a cargo blind will do little stopping something with some weight and force behind it.

Large plastic containers with lids do well to hold smaller objects and stop them from flying around in an accident.
But anything in the cargo area that could be a flying danger in a crash should be removed really, or placed hard up against the seat back.
Loose objects like tools are a definite danger, but there is lots of storage space with the spare tyre if you must carry bits like that.
